🧠 Understanding Social Anxiety and the “Energy Dilemma”

When preparing for a social event, your body faces a paradoxical challenge:
You need energy to feel engaged, alert, and outgoing.
You also need calmness to prevent anxiety from hijacking the situation.
Social anxiety often emerges from an overactive sympathetic nervous system — the “fight-or-flight” response. Your heart races, your thoughts speed up, and suddenly your confidence evaporates.
The right supplement stack doesn’t “numb” these feelings (like alcohol or sedatives might). Instead, it regulates your system: balancing neurotransmitters, calming cortisol, and sharpening mental clarity.

🥤 The Pre-Social Event Supplement Stack for Calm Energy
Here’s a carefully curated stack designed for calm energy, steady confidence, and social ease.
🌱 L-Theanine (100–200 mg)
Why it helps:
Found naturally in green tea, L-theanine increases alpha brain waves, creating a state of “calm alertness.”
It also balances the stimulating effects of caffeine, making it perfect if you enjoy a pre-event coffee.
Best timing:
30–60 minutes before the event.
Bonus tip: Combine with a small dose of caffeine (like green tea or matcha) for a smooth, focused energy.
🧂 Magnesium Glycinate (200–300 mg)
Why it helps:
Magnesium calms the nervous system and helps regulate stress hormones.
The glycinate form is well-absorbed and promotes relaxation without drowsiness.
Best timing:
Take daily, with a dose in the evening before events.
Bonus tip: Pairing magnesium with breathwork enhances its effect, as both increase parasympathetic activity.
🌸 Ashwagandha (300–500 mg)
Why it helps:
An adaptogen that reduces cortisol, the stress hormone.
Enhances resilience to social stressors, and some studies show it boosts confidence and reduces anxiety.
Best timing:
Take daily for best effect, but can also be taken 1–2 hours before events.
Bonus tip: Works especially well if social anxiety is linked to stressful anticipation before the event.
🍄 Rhodiola Rosea (200–400 mg)
Why it helps:
Another adaptogen, but this one boosts energy and focus while lowering fatigue.
Ideal if you need to feel “on” without jitteriness.
Best timing:
30–60 minutes before the event.
Bonus tip: Works synergistically with ashwagandha — one calms stress, the other lifts energy.
🌼 Lemon Balm (300–600 mg)
Why it helps:
Gently increases GABA activity in the brain.
Promotes relaxation and reduces physical tension, without strong sedation.
Best timing:
30–60 minutes before the event.
Bonus tip: Great to combine with L-theanine for a smooth, socially relaxed vibe.
🥚 Omega-3 Fatty Acids (1–2 g EPA/DHA)
Why it helps:
Omega-3s improve brain function and mood stability.
Long-term use reduces anxiety symptoms and promotes emotional regulation.
Best timing:
Daily supplement; not a quick fix, but foundational.
Bonus tip: Take with a meal containing fat for better absorption.
🌿 GABA or PharmaGABA (100–200 mg) (optional)
Why it helps:
GABA is the brain’s primary calming neurotransmitter.
Direct supplementation may help some people feel calmer in social situations.
Best timing:
30 minutes before the event.
Caution: Results vary; start small to test sensitivity.
🧪 B-Complex Vitamins
Why it helps:
B vitamins are essential for neurotransmitter balance (serotonin, dopamine, GABA).
Deficiencies can worsen anxiety symptoms.
Best timing:
Daily use, ideally with breakfast.
Bonus tip: Choose a high-quality methylated B-complex for better absorption.
☕ Small Dose of Caffeine (50–100 mg) (optional)
Why it helps:
A little caffeine can boost alertness and sociability.
Works best when balanced with L-theanine.
Best timing:
1 hour before the event.
Caution: Avoid high doses, as they may spike anxiety.
🌿 CBD Oil (10–25 mg) (optional)
Why it helps:
May reduce performance anxiety by calming the amygdala.
Helps with muscle tension and racing thoughts.
Best timing:
30–60 minutes before the event.

🧘 Breathwork: The Secret Supplement Amplifier

Supplements are powerful, but combining them with breathwork techniques maximizes results. Breathwork acts like a “natural supplement” for the nervous system.

Here are 3 techniques to try before and during social events:
🌬️ Box Breathing (4-4-4-4)
Inhale for 4 seconds
Hold for 4 seconds
Exhale for 4 seconds
Hold for 4 seconds
Repeat for 1–3 minutes to center yourself.
😌 Extended Exhale Breathing
Inhale for 4 seconds
Exhale for 6–8 seconds
Calms the vagus nerve and lowers heart rate.
🌊 Physiological Sigh
Two short inhales, followed by a long exhale.
Quickly reduces acute anxiety, great to use right before entering a room.
💬 Therapy Practices for Social Confidence
While supplements and breathwork help in the moment, therapy works at a deeper level to reshape your relationship with social anxiety.
🪞 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T)
Challenges unhelpful thoughts like “Everyone will judge me”.
Reframes them into balanced, realistic perspectives.
🎭 Exposure Therapy
Gradual, structured exposure to social situations builds confidence.
Supplements can help make these exposures less overwhelming.
💡 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T)
Helps you accept anxious feelings while still engaging in meaningful action.
Teaches you that confidence doesn’t mean no fear, but moving forward anyway.

📅 How to Build Your Pre-Social Event Routine
Here’s an example routine, putting everything together:
Morning:
B-complex, Omega-3s, Ashwagandha
10 minutes meditation or journaling
1–2 Hours Before Event:
Rhodiola (energy + focus)
Magnesium (calm baseline)
30–60 Minutes Before Event:
L-theanine + small caffeine (calm focus)
Lemon balm (relaxation)
Optional: CBD or GABA if anxiety is high
During Event:
Use breathwork if anxiety spikes
Focus on conversation, not self-monitoring
After Event:
Reflect positively on social wins
Prepare your system with magnesium or calming tea for restful sleep
⚖️ Safety Considerations
Always start with one supplement at a time to see how your body reacts.
Speak with a healthcare provider before combining supplements, especially if you’re on medication.
Avoid alcohol and supplements that overly sedate you — the goal is calm energy, not numbness.
